On 05.06.23 09:21, Christoph Hellwig wrote:
> free_page takes the virtual address of the memory to be freed, and
> does so as an unsigned long just to make things confusing.  Use
> put_page instead, which actually works on the page pointer.
> 
> Note that this is a reason why this should have used __bio_add_page
> instead for this impossible to hit case..
